MG Motor unveils India’s first digital car-less showroom: MG Digital Studio

November 2019: Envisioning the future of car buying, MG Motor India today announced the opening of its first Digital Studio in Bengaluru. A showroom with no car on display, the facility is aimed at offering a unique visual immersive experience.

Situated in upscale Bengaluru, MG’s first Digital Studio is a sharp departure from the traditional automotive showroom, showcasing the future of automobile retail. With increased costs of operating a conventional car showroom including aspects like space, rentals and infrastructure; the new business model helps unlock operational efficiencies and offers more convenience as customer preferences move towards digital.

Commenting on the inauguration of the first Digital Studio, Rajeev Chaba, President & Managing Director, MG Motor India, said, “The first Digital Studio is a pilot project and showcases our vision towards the future of automotive retail without a car on display. With the growing importance of omni-channel brand presence, we believe that such showrooms represent the next-generation network footprint in the automotive business.”

The first MG Digital Studio offers simple, yet, impactful and interactive product demonstration of the HECTOR, using digital tools such as ‘Immersive Voice’ and AI-based Human Recognition – features synonymous with the MG brand. Apart from the Interactive Visualiser, the Digital Studio also offers Augmented Reality and other digital engagement tools for customers.

MG Motor India has partnered with Mumbai-based Eccentric Engine for ‘One 3-D’, its Automotive Visualisation Platform, for providing a rich and immersive experience to its customers. “We are thrilled that MG Motor is leveraging our One 3-D Platform for their first Digital Studio in Bengaluru. We believe that the future of automotive sales is ‘Omni-Channel’. We look forward to partnering with MG Motor to visualise their products through more futuristic touchpoints,” said Varun Shah, Co-Founder, Eccentric Engine. Eccentric Engine has partnered with Digital Jalebi for the Interaction Design.
